1. What Is Insulin Carb Ratio Calculation?

The insulin-to-carb ratio calculation determines how many units of insulin are needed to cover the carbohydrates in a meal. This is essential for people with diabetes who use mealtime insulin to manage blood glucose levels.

3. Importance Of Carb Counting

Details: Accurate carb counting and insulin dosing are crucial for maintaining stable blood glucose levels, preventing hyperglycemia after meals, and avoiding hypoglycemia from excessive insulin.

5. Frequently Asked Questions (FAQ)

Q1: What Is A Typical Insulin-To-Carb Ratio?
A: Ratios vary by individual but commonly range from 1:10 to 1:15 (1 unit per 10-15 grams of carbs). Your healthcare provider will determine your specific ratio.

Q2: How Do I Find My Insulin-To-Carb Ratio?
A: Your ratio is determined through testing with your healthcare team, often starting with the "500 rule" (500 divided by total daily insulin dose) as an initial estimate.

Q3: Should I Round The Insulin Dose?
A: Most insulin pens allow half-unit dosing. Round to the nearest 0.5 units for precision, but follow your healthcare provider's guidance on dosing increments.

Q4: Does This Account For Current Blood Sugar?
A: No, this calculation only covers carbs. You may need additional correction insulin if your blood sugar is above target before the meal.

Q5: Can The Ratio Change Over Time?
A: Yes, insulin sensitivity can change due to factors like weight loss, exercise, stress, illness, or hormonal changes, requiring ratio adjustments.
